Output 7def28867828d99dcc301a327b88d74076d05fbe840896a88f39a199a3b26588:11

value
493640
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c624ec92601b397b175e14916a503fba66ecc8ab OP_EQUALVERIFY OP_CHECKSIG
address
1K4h2WqeBHHH6dX9nRh85NjPdpaW6L34bj
transaction
7def28867828d99dcc301a327b88d74076d05fbe840896a88f39a199a3b26588
spent
true